The Vourdalak 2023
“The Vourdalak” feels like someone brought an eerie 18th-century puppet show to life—and I mean that in the best way possible. It’s a vampire tale that drips with atmosphere, with cinematography so rich and period-authentic that you can practically smell the candle wax and damp stone. The film has a strange, hypnotic charm, balancing gothic horror with a haunting elegance. It’s both beautiful and unsettling, like a fever dream told by someone who’s had one too many goblets of cursed wine. I was hooked from start to finish—just like a good vampire should leave you.”
